WebNov 28, 2024 · Practical searchlight analyses with nilearn. November 28, 2024. A searchlight analysis is a common fMRI technique that deploys pattern classification or representational similarity analysis across the entire brain. WebApr 25, 2024 · (D) In a searchlight analysis, a sphere (here with a radius of two voxels) is defined around every voxel, and the pattern of responses in this sphere is strung out in a vector for each condition.
